Data Domain DD6300 System Installation and Storage Expansion Guide

Installing the shelf onto the rails

Prerequisites

If you are installing an empty shelf (all FRUs removed), you can install the chassis without using a lift. If the shelf is populated with FRUs before installation, you must use a portable lift. Working with a portable lift provides more information.

NOTE DO NOT ATTEMPT to install a populated shelf without a mechanical lift. Attempting to install a populated shelf without a lift could damage the equipment and cause injury to personnel.
CAUTION Only install a shelf into a cabinet that is equipped with anti-tip features.
NOTE The following procedure shows an installation using the Alum-a-Lift portable lift. If another lift is being used, follow the manufacturer's instructions for that lift as applicable.
NOTE A populated shelf requires two people and a lift to install. An unpopulated chassis requires three people to install.

About this task

CAUTION Secure the enclosure to the portable lift using the securing straps before moving the lift.

Steps

  1. If a portable lift is not available or cannot access the rack, you must remove the components from the shelf before it is installed on the rails:
    1. Refer to the procedures for removing the Power Supplies, link control cards (LCCs), and Fan Modules and remove each FRU.
    2. Refer to the procedure for removing the disk drives and remove the disk drives. Label each disk drive with its exact location so that it can be reinstalled once the shelf is installed in the cabinet.
  2. Align the chassis rails with the inner rails that are attached to the cabinet. If you are using a lift, lock the casters into place.
    NOTE If you are installing the shelf manually without a lift, you will need three people to install it: Two people to hold the chassis in place at the correct height, and one person to align and manage the slides.
  3. Manually slide the inner rail over the chassis rail 2-3 inches to line them up.
    Figure 1. Sliding the shelf chassis into the rails
    NOTE You might need to release sagging tension on the shelf by pulling the lift arms and tray up slightly.
  4. Unlock the casters by lifting the locking tabs, as shown in the following figure, and carefully slide the shelf into the cabinet as far as the lift allows.
    Figure 2. Unlocking the casters
  5. Lock all four casters by pressing down on the locking tab, as shown in the following figure, so the lift does not roll as the shelf is pushed into the cabinet.
    Figure 3. Locking the casters
  6. Remove the securing strap by pulling up on the retaining key and pull the ratchet handle upwards as needed, as shown in the following figure.
    Figure 4. Removing the straps
  7. Carefully push the shelf off the lift arms/tray and into the cabinet.
    CAUTION Make sure to leave the lift under the chassis until the shelf is safely balanced and secured within the cabinet.
  8. If the shelf was depopulated before installation, repopulate the shelf as follows:
    1. Reinstall the disk drives in the exact location from which they were removed.
    2. Reinstall the Fan modules.
    3. Slide the shelf into the cabinet.
    4. From the rear of the cabinet, reinstall the power supplies and the link control cards (LCCs) into the shelf.
